沙钢智慧能源系统前端代码
job
dengzedong
2024-12-06 2307f1cf7f1dbb4c17abdf8baea692d97b1dba3e
提交 | 用户 | 时间
d09108 1 import request from '@/config/axios'
L 2
3 // 查询ScheduleJob列表
2307f1 4 export const getScheduleJobPage = (params) => {
73c154 5   return request.get({ url: '/shasteel/job/schedule/page', params })
d09108 6 }
L 7
8 // 查询ScheduleJob详情
2307f1 9 export const getScheduleJob = (id) => {
D 10   return request.get({ url: '/shasteel/job/schedule/' + id})
d09108 11 }
L 12
13 // 新增ScheduleJob
2307f1 14 export const createScheduleJob = (data) => {
D 15   return request.post({ url: '/shasteel/job/schedule', data })
d09108 16 }
L 17
18 // 修改ScheduleJob
2307f1 19 export const updateScheduleJob = (data) => {
D 20   return request.put({ url: '/shasteel/job/schedule', data })
d09108 21 }
L 22
23 // 删除ScheduleJob
2307f1 24 export const deleteScheduleJob = (id) => {
D 25   return request.delete({ url: '/shasteel/job/schedule?id=' + id })
d09108 26 }
L 27
28 // 立即执行
2307f1 29 export const runScheduleJob = (id) => {
73c154 30   return request.put({ url: '/shasteel/job/schedule/run?id=' + id })
d09108 31 }
L 32
33 // 暂停
2307f1 34 export const pauseScheduleJob = (id) => {
73c154 35   return request.put({ url: '/shasteel/job/schedule/pause?id=' + id })
d09108 36 }
L 37
38 // 恢复
2307f1 39 export const resumeScheduleJob = (id) => {
73c154 40   return request.put({ url: '/shasteel/job/schedule/resume?id=' + id })
d09108 41 }